Revscale Inbound Agent


💬 How the Inbound Agent Works


Your Inbound Agent automatically reaches out to new leads who fill out your forms.

Its goal is to start a natural conversation, ask your qualifying questions, and pass the lead to your team when ready.



Smart Conversations Powered by Training



To make your agent sound like your brand, it needs to know your business.

That’s why you should upload a training document or knowledge base under the Train Your Agents tab in your client portal.


This helps the agent:


  • Understand your products and services
  • Match your tone and voice
  • Respond confidently to common questions



The more detail you include, the better your agent performs.


Conversation Flow


Here’s how the Inbound Agent handles every lead:


  1. First Contact – The agent sends a warm, branded email greeting the lead and asking your qualifying questions.
  2. Lead Response –
    • If the lead answers all questions → the agent marks them as qualified and passes them to your team.
    • If the lead answers only some → the agent sends a follow-up to fill in the gaps.
    • If there’s no reply within 48 hours → the agent automatically hands off the lead to your team for manual follow-up.
  1. Conversation Limit – To keep interactions efficient, the agent will only send up to two email threads per lead. After that, it’s handed off for a human touch.



Why It Works


The Inbound Agent gives every lead a personalized experience — consistent, on-brand, and immediate.

It saves your team time by focusing on qualified leads who are ready to move forward, while still following up automatically on those who aren’t.
